Richard Pearl McReynolds, Jr., 61, of Cunningham, Kansas, passed away October 5, 2020 in Partridge, Kansas. The son of Richard Pearl McReynolds, Sr., and Edith Marie Skellenger McReynolds, he was born May 28, 1959 in Hutchinson, Kansas.
He was a graduate of Pretty Prairie High School and earned his degree in theology. A dirt track racing enthusiast, and also loved spending time with his grandchildren, turkeys, chickens, and guineas. He had been a member of the Pretty Prairie Fire Department and a member of the Pretty Prairie Booster Club. He took time to bow hunt, but, spent most of the time in the tree stand taking in the quiet of nature. To his family, Rick had a heart of gold and they knew him as " Mr. Fix-It" , he always seemed to have projects to tackle.
In November 1984, he married Rebecca Kelley. She survives of the home.
Other survivors include: his mother, Edith; 5 children, Joshua A. ( Bonnie) McReynolds, and their children, Reagan, Kennedy, Levi; Joshua J. (Jenny) Sikes, and their children Zoey, Owen, and Nathanael; Maggie McReynolds and her children, Jacob, Christina, Aden, Gabe; the Late Gwenavere McReynolds, and her son, Tristen; Milissa ( Heath) Steffen and their children, Brooklynn and Emberlynn; his brothers and sisters, Andy ( Laura) McReynolds; Corrine Isaacks; George ( Debbie) McReynolds; Jeff ( Stephanie) McReynolds; Pat ( Belinda) McReynolds; Wilma McReynolds; numerous nieces and nephews.
He was preceded in death by his father, and a daughter, Gwenavere.
